  • Are there facilities at Hamburg Airport (HAM) for families with kids?

    If you’re travelling with kids, there is plenty to keep them occupied when going through Hamburg Airport. In Terminal 1 and Terminal 2, there is a children’s play area on level 3. Parents can also use strollers free of charge whilst moving around the terminals.

  • How can I get from London Airports to the city centre?

    When you are at airports in London, it’s easy to get to the city centre. For example, from Heathrow Airport (LHR), you can get to London Paddington train station in about 15min using the Heathrow Express. If you arrive at Gatwick Airport, you can take the Gatwick Express to London Victoria train station in approximately 30min. If you're flying into London Stansted Airport, you can take the Stansted Express to London Liverpool St train station in around 45min.

  • Are there hotels at Hamburg Airport?

    If you have an early flight from Hamburg Airport, you can stay at an airport hotel, so you're fresh for your flight. Radisson Blu Hotel Hamburg Airport is a stone’s throw from the terminal building. You can also request a wake-up call in the morning, so you don’t miss your flight.

  • Is there a currency exchange office I can use at Hamburg Airport?

    Before you take off from Hamburg Airport, you can use the currency exchange offices in the terminal to change your Euros for Pound Sterling. One exchange bureau is Travelex Flughafen Hamburg, in Terminal 1.

  • When you're flying from Hamburg Airport (HAM), you can relax in a lounge before your flight. For instance, the Hamburg Airport Lounge offers Wi-Fi, refreshments and shower facilities. Any passenger can use the airport lounge with a valid boarding pass for about €29 (£25).
  • There are several arrival airports to choose from when you're flying to London. If your destination is north of London, flying to London Stansted Airport (STN ) is a good idea, while London Gatwick Airport (LGW) is a good choice for those travelling to the south of the UK. If you’re visiting a city to the west of London, such as Oxford, then London Heathrow Airport (LHR) is a great option.
  • Travelling from Hamburg city centre to Hamburg Airport is easy, with there being a variety of ways in which you can make the journey. A fast and efficient way to travel is using the S1 S-Bhan train, which departs every 10min and takes around 24min from Hamburg Hauptbahnhof train station. Alternatively, you can take a taxi from the centre via the B433 in about 22min.
  • If you’re flying from Hamburg Airport to London and have a disability, you should call your airline at least 48h before your flight. They will then be able to arrange for assistance so that you have help travelling through the airport.
  • If you want to travel in style, you can opt for the VIP service, which gives you many exclusive benefits. From VIP parking and luggage transport to priority check-in and fast-track security, your trip through the airport will be extra comfortable. You must book this in advance via the website, at which point you’ll get a quote for your package depending on the benefits you choose.
